Best Cheap Dehumidifiers 2023

A lot of people need to get the best dehumidifiers to improve the air quality inside their home. Choosing a dehumidifier for your home depends on many factors, you may need a device that will not disturb you during your sleep or a device that is able to work well in a small or large space.

It is important to note that dehumidifiers are handy for removing the airborne contaminants in your home. Also, it is able to prevent the spread and growth of mildew and mould. 1. Frigidaire 30-Pint Dehumidifier

The Frigidaire 30-Pint Dehumidifier is built with effortless humidity control. It is designed with a unit that works with a standard electrical outlet that doesn’t need any special equipment for you to use it.

Furthermore, it is small and light in weight which makes it great to use in a small and medium-sized room. It has been built to remove up to 30 pints of moisture per day.

Features

  • Container capacity: 7.6 pints.
  • Digital humidity readout allows you to know the current level.
  • Energy Star certified.
  • Warranty: 1 Year.
  • It uses standard 115V electrical outlet.
  • Low-temperature operation.

Price: $168.00

Pros

  • It is easy to use.
  • Simple control panel.
  • 24 hour on/off timer.
  • The caster wheels allow you to move it with ease.

Cons

  • It may cause a noise disturbance.
  • It isn’t great for large open spaces.

5. Honeywell TP30WK 30 Pint Energy Star Dehumidifier

The good thing about this dehumidifier is that it is Energy Star Certified, meaning that you wouldn’t waste power and energy on this machine. It has been designed to fit into small and medium sizes areas, it boasts of an anti-spill design which eliminates the mess associated with the emptying of dehumidifiers in the home or office.

Features

  • It can cover a space of up to 1000 square feet
  • It comes with a washable air filter.
  • Energy Star Certified.
  • Detachable water tank.
  • Smart digital humidistat control.
  • 24-hour energy-saving timer.
  • Sleep mode.
  • Low-temperature operation.
  • Auto-restart after a power outage.
  • Smooth-gliding wheels.

Price: $183.09

Pros

  • It comes with wheels on the bottom for easy transport.
  • It can be emptied manually.
  • Perfect for small rooms.
  • It can be used with continuous drain outlet.
  • Five-year warranty.

Cons

  • The noise may be distracting for a bedroom or office space.
  • It doesn’t come with a built-in drain pump as found in some larger units.
